<?xml version="1.0" encoding="UTF-8" ?>
<?xml-stylesheet type="text/xsl" href="https://devzone.nordicsemi.com/cfs-file/__key/system/syndication/rss.xsl" media="screen"?><rss version="2.0"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:slash="http://purl.org/rss/1.0/modules/slash/" xmlns:wfw="http://wellformedweb.org/CommentAPI/" xmlns:atom="http://www.w3.org/2005/Atom"><channel><title>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/f/nordic-q-a/107187/android-chip-tool-unable-to-commission-nano-leaf-bulb-throwing-pairing-failed-error-on-android-chip-tool-app</link><description>Setup details: 
 In RPi running otbr-agent with nrf dongle RCP. 
 end device : nano leaf bulb. 
 Android chip-tool downloaded from : https://github.com/nrfconnect/sdk-connectedhomeip/releases/download/v2.2.0/chip-tool-android_aarch64.apk 
 as no logs</description><dc:language>en-US</dc:language><generator>Telligent Community 13</generator><lastBuildDate>Tue, 16 Jan 2024 09:02:30 GMT</lastBuildDate><atom:link rel="self" type="application/rss+xml" href="https://devzone.nordicsemi.com/f/nordic-q-a/107187/android-chip-tool-unable-to-commission-nano-leaf-bulb-throwing-pairing-failed-error-on-android-chip-tool-app" /><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/464321?ContentTypeID=1</link><pubDate>Tue, 16 Jan 2024 09:02:30 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:f9d589d3-4587-4457-9e6c-3fe03e32985a</guid><dc:creator>Sravan Kumar</dc:creator><description>&lt;p&gt;Thanks for your effort Simon&amp;nbsp;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/464319?ContentTypeID=1</link><pubDate>Tue, 16 Jan 2024 08:53:38 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:bf6ea000-2a17-46d9-93fb-a9c75de281f2</guid><dc:creator>Simonr</dc:creator><description>&lt;p&gt;Hi Sravan&lt;/p&gt;
&lt;p&gt;Unfortunately we stopped supporting the Android CHIP Tool app as of NCS 2.3.0. We recommend using the development CHIP Tool for Linux or MacOS or mobile applications from publicly available Matter Ecosystems. What we can offer in terms of support is unfortunately limited.&lt;/p&gt;
&lt;p&gt;&lt;img style="max-height:240px;max-width:320px;" src="https://devzone.nordicsemi.com/resized-image/__size/640x480/__key/communityserver-discussions-components-files/4/pastedimage1705394873369v1.png" alt=" " /&gt;&lt;/p&gt;
&lt;p&gt;The app is made by Google I think, so you will need to ask Google&amp;#39;s support services about assistance with the certificates in the Android CHIP Tool app I&amp;#39;m afraid, as we&amp;#39;ve got no one working on it.&amp;nbsp;&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Simon&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/464128?ContentTypeID=1</link><pubDate>Mon, 15 Jan 2024 10:13:56 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:86015f0c-8cea-4eed-8452-7269bb75865e</guid><dc:creator>Simonr</dc:creator><description>&lt;p&gt;I have asked the Android devs internally now, and will get back to you when I hear from them.&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Simon&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463765?ContentTypeID=1</link><pubDate>Thu, 11 Jan 2024 13:34:03 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:51f20e80-44a5-4cdc-9e6b-17d33fd04e3c</guid><dc:creator>Sravan Kumar</dc:creator><description>&lt;p&gt;Thanks for the reply Simon, it would be great if I get help from Android dev team&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463760?ContentTypeID=1</link><pubDate>Thu, 11 Jan 2024 13:26:16 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:33b1146a-4316-40bc-91d5-900afac41dc5</guid><dc:creator>Simonr</dc:creator><description>&lt;p&gt;I would think so, but I don&amp;#39;t have much experience on Android, so I don&amp;#39;t have any specific suggestions. I can ask the Android devs we have here at Nordic for suggestions if you&amp;#39;d like, but it might take a few days before I get back to you.&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Simon&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463554?ContentTypeID=1</link><pubDate>Wed, 10 Jan 2024 13:02:36 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:952d1bcb-125e-4635-9603-5f1130638de3</guid><dc:creator>Sravan Kumar</dc:creator><description>&lt;p&gt;Hi&amp;nbsp;&lt;span&gt;Simon,&amp;nbsp;&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Is there a way we can include certificates to android chip-tool during build time itself, so that it can fetch from mobile storage and validate certificates&amp;nbsp;during&amp;nbsp;&lt;strong&gt;attestation&amp;nbsp;&lt;/strong&gt;step?&lt;/span&gt;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463462?ContentTypeID=1</link><pubDate>Wed, 10 Jan 2024 07:30:30 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:87e6a5fb-f732-4264-a6a6-1832cfef5989</guid><dc:creator>Simonr</dc:creator><description>&lt;p&gt;Hi&lt;/p&gt;
&lt;p&gt;I&amp;#39;m not much of an Android developer I&amp;#39;m afraid, so I don&amp;#39;t have an exact suggestion here, but it seems the PAA is handled in the following path in our Android CHIPTool project:&amp;nbsp;&lt;strong&gt;examples/android/CHIPTool/app/src/main/java/com/google/chip/chiptool/attestation&lt;/strong&gt;&lt;/p&gt;
&lt;p&gt;Please check out the files there as they should have some clues on how to handle the PAA certificates in Android.&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Simon&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463350?ContentTypeID=1</link><pubDate>Tue, 09 Jan 2024 12:49:26 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:daf3cbe3-a72e-4e01-82f3-9c18b0df61a7</guid><dc:creator>Sravan Kumar</dc:creator><description>&lt;p&gt;Thanks&amp;nbsp;&lt;span&gt;Simon, for pointing out exact reason.&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;reg&amp;nbsp;production quality PAA, if it is linux chip-tool, then we can pass below commands:&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;sudo ./chip-tool pairing ble-thread 1 hex:0e080000000000010000000300000f35060004001fffe0020811111111222222220708fd4d2e4edd59e21f051000112233445566778899aabbccddeeff030e4f70656e54687265616444656d6f010212340410445f2b5ca6f2a93a55ce570a70efeecb0c0402a0f7f8 83611958 1044 --cd-trust-store-path ../../credentials/development/cd-certs --paa-trust-store-path ../../credentials/production/paa-root-certs/ --trace_log 1 --trace_file trace.raw --trace-decode 1&lt;br /&gt;&lt;br /&gt;&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;or&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t; sudo ./chip-tool pairing ble-thread 1 hex:0e080000000000010000000300000b35060004001fffe0020800000b2f4fc084780708fdcf1765bb15ebec051000112233445566778899aabbccddeeff030e4f70656e54687265616444656d6f010231240410445f2b5ca6f2a93a55ce570a70efeecb0c0402a0f7f8 83611958 1044 --bypass-attestation-verifier true&lt;br /&gt;&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;but in android chip-tool how we can achieve&amp;nbsp;the same, let us know if any way is there?&lt;/span&gt;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463300?ContentTypeID=1</link><pubDate>Tue, 09 Jan 2024 09:00:03 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:b93c4319-7a0f-42ea-94b9-36320721ca32</guid><dc:creator>Simonr</dc:creator><description>&lt;p&gt;Hi&lt;/p&gt;
&lt;p&gt;Okay, after another look at the logs it seems like the attestation verification isn&amp;#39;t able to find a PAA as it reports&amp;nbsp;&amp;quot;&lt;span&gt;Failed in verifying &amp;#39;Attestation Information&amp;#39; command received from the device: err 101&amp;quot; which points to &amp;quot;&lt;strong&gt;kPaaNotFound&lt;/strong&gt;&amp;quot;. Sorry I didn&amp;#39;t catch that initially.&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;This is likely because by default the chip-tool only uses the test PAA, while a &amp;quot;real&amp;quot; product like the nano leaf bulb will use a production quality PAA. You probably need to pass a --paa-trust-store-path argument or something to chip-tool that points to a directory of PAA certs that you want to trust and connect to.&amp;nbsp;&amp;nbsp;If you just want to trust them all, passing the&amp;nbsp;&lt;code&gt;credentials/development/paa-root-certs&lt;/code&gt;&amp;nbsp;or&amp;nbsp;&lt;code&gt;credentials/production/paa-root-certs&lt;/code&gt;&amp;nbsp;directory in the Matter repo should work.&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Best regards,&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;Simon&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463260?ContentTypeID=1</link><pubDate>Tue, 09 Jan 2024 04:44:32 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:5bfb1607-065e-47a3-a2a8-6af3c1308f05</guid><dc:creator>Sravan Kumar</dc:creator><description>&lt;p&gt;Hi Simon,&lt;/p&gt;
&lt;p&gt;Please find inline answers&lt;/p&gt;
&lt;p&gt;Simon: Have you followed&lt;span&gt;&amp;nbsp;&lt;/span&gt;&lt;a href="https://github.com/project-chip/connectedhomeip/blob/master/docs/guides/nrfconnect_android_commissioning.md"&gt;this Android commissioning guide&lt;/a&gt;&lt;span&gt;&amp;nbsp;&lt;/span&gt;to see how to do the commissioning process and set up the accessory device? Are you sure the NanoLeaf bulb isn&amp;#39;t already connected to the network over the RPi already, and that is why the phone isn&amp;#39;t able to commission it?&lt;/p&gt;
&lt;p&gt;Sravan: we used prebuilt chip-tool apk from&amp;nbsp;&lt;span&gt;&amp;nbsp;&lt;/span&gt;&lt;a href="https://github.com/nrfconnect/sdk-connectedhomeip/releases/download/v2.2.0/chip-tool-android_aarch64.apk"&gt;https://github.com/nrfconnect/sdk-connectedhomeip/releases/download/v2.2.0/chip-tool-android_aarch64.apk&lt;/a&gt;, and&amp;nbsp;&lt;span&gt;NanoLeaf bulb not&amp;nbsp;&lt;/span&gt;&lt;span&gt;connected to the network over the RPi&amp;nbsp;&lt;/span&gt;&lt;/p&gt;
&lt;p&gt;&lt;span&gt;Simon:&amp;nbsp;&lt;/span&gt;What phone exactly are you using for commissioning? Have you checked the requirements saying you need a smartphone with Android 8 or newer and that you have a&amp;nbsp;Wi-Fi Access Point supporting IPv6 (without the IPv6 Router Advertisement Guard enabled on the router).&lt;/p&gt;
&lt;p&gt;Sravan: tried with one plus nord 2 mobile (note same app and mobile able to commission and control nrf DK board (light example)).&lt;/p&gt;
&lt;p&gt;Simon: Can you also share a screenshot of the phone when trying to commission so we get a better view of what&amp;#39;s going on, as this error message doesn&amp;#39;t tell me much I&amp;#39;m afraid.&lt;/p&gt;
&lt;p&gt;Sravan : please find screenshots of chip-toll app.&lt;/p&gt;
&lt;p&gt;&lt;img style="max-height:240px;max-width:320px;" src="https://devzone.nordicsemi.com/resized-image/__size/640x480/__key/communityserver-discussions-components-files/4/pastedimage1704775348179v1.png" alt=" " /&gt;&lt;/p&gt;
&lt;p&gt;&lt;img style="max-height:240px;max-width:320px;" src="https://devzone.nordicsemi.com/resized-image/__size/640x480/__key/communityserver-discussions-components-files/4/pastedimage1704775373643v2.png" alt=" " /&gt;&lt;/p&gt;
&lt;p&gt;as per previous attached debug logs, we found that&amp;nbsp;its failing at AttestationVerification.&lt;/p&gt;
&lt;p&gt;Is there a way to skip&amp;nbsp;&lt;span&gt;AttestationVerification or find required certificates of end device and available for&amp;nbsp;AttestationVerification.&lt;/span&gt;&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item><item><title>RE: Android chip-tool unable to commission nano leaf bulb, throwing pairing failed error on android chip-tool app</title><link>https://devzone.nordicsemi.com/thread/463165?ContentTypeID=1</link><pubDate>Mon, 08 Jan 2024 13:50:13 GMT</pubDate><guid isPermaLink="false">137ad170-7792-4731-bb38-c0d22fbe4515:cd3e3c10-578d-44f2-8fb9-f1de21204cc5</guid><dc:creator>Simonr</dc:creator><description>&lt;p&gt;Hi&lt;/p&gt;
&lt;p&gt;Have you followed &lt;a href="https://github.com/project-chip/connectedhomeip/blob/master/docs/guides/nrfconnect_android_commissioning.md"&gt;this Android commissioning guide&lt;/a&gt; to see how to do the commissioning process and set up the accessory device? Are you sure the NanoLeaf bulb isn&amp;#39;t already connected to the network over the RPi already, and that is why the phone isn&amp;#39;t able to commission it?&lt;/p&gt;
&lt;p&gt;What phone exactly are you using for commissioning? Have you checked the requirements saying you need a smartphone with Android 8 or newer and that you have a&amp;nbsp;Wi-Fi Access Point supporting IPv6 (without the IPv6 Router Advertisement Guard enabled on the router).&lt;/p&gt;
&lt;p&gt;Can you also share a screenshot of the phone when trying to commission so we get a better view of what&amp;#39;s going on, as this error message doesn&amp;#39;t tell me much I&amp;#39;m afraid.&lt;/p&gt;
&lt;p&gt;Best regards,&lt;/p&gt;
&lt;p&gt;Simon&lt;/p&gt;&lt;div style="clear:both;"&gt;&lt;/div&gt;</description></item></channel></rss>